What actions must you take to recover from water damage in Dover, FL?
Recognize the origin of the water intrusion, shut off electrical power, inform your insurance coverage service provider, remove soaked belongings and start the drying procedure, look for help from a water repair specialist, reach out to a mold remediation specialist, sterilize the afflicted area, and proceed with the restoration and reconstruction process.

What makes water damage so expensive in Dover, FL?
The expenditures related to water damage can escalate due to the requirement to change saturated products that can not be salvaged. If water is left to sit for an prolonged period, materials like wood and drywall can end up being too soaked to effectively dry, leading to the need of tearing them out and installing new ones.

What is the drying time for drywall after experiencing water damage in Dover, FL?
Following water damage, it is essential to comprehend for how long it will consider the drywall to dry before any restoration work can begin. Usually, it can take around three to 4 days for drywall to dry completely after a flood. In more serious cases of flooding, the drying procedure may extend beyond this timeframe.
How can you get rid of wetness from a home following water damage in Dover, FL?
To address moisture in a house post-water damage, make sure correct ventilation by opening windows, utilize fans for circulation, use a dehumidifier to extract excess moisture, drain standing water, use a wet/dry shop vac for smaller areas, discard water-damaged items, and absorb any remaining moisture.

What is the repercussion of water penetrating your walls in Dover, FL?
If water infiltrates your walls, it can lead to breaking, peeling, or buckling of the surface. This not just affects the look however also postures structural threats. Additionally, water damage can develop a breeding place for mold and mildew. It is vital to attend to water-damaged drywall without delay to prevent these problems.
